As part of DePaul University's Entrepreneurship Program, the Coleman Entrepreneurship Center is an outreach center offering consulting services, educational programs, and resources for students and entrepreneurs throughout Chicagoland and in the various stages of The Entrepreneurial Quest®.

Entrepreneurs face different issues and challenges at different stages of their venture, regardless of industry sector. With this in mind, the Coleman Center’s activities are organized by four stages that make up The Entrepreneurial Quest®, enabling us to deliver meaningful content on topics relevant to each stage. 

explore.jpg

Explore

for entrepreneurs planning to start or buy a business.

launch.jpg

Launch

for entrepreneurs in the early stages of business, working to ensure sustainability.

grow.jpg

Grow

for entrepreneurs whose ventures are growing, or who are pursuing growth.

evolve.jpg

Evolve

for entrepreneurs facing changes in ownership, personal involvement, or business model.

With a rich history of over 25 years teaching entrepreneurship, DePaul has thousands of alumni-entrepreneurs around the world from each of the university’s nine colleges and schools. Their desire to support today’s students reflects the socially responsible leadership that is a vital part of the DePaul mission. Many of those alumni are engaged with the Coleman Center as mentors, sponsors, speakers, volunteers, and donors.
